The below graph shows the average terraced house price in the Enfield local authority area over time, sourced from the HPI. The three 11 CARTERHATCH ROAD sales between May 2021 and May 2024 have been plotted on the graph. A line has been extrapolated to show what the value of the property might have been over time, following each sale, had it maintained the same margin above or below the HPI (as a percentage). For example, the June 2022 sale was for 15% above the HPI. So the extrapolation line tracks at 15% above the HPI over time, until the May 2024 sale, where it rises to 28% above the HPI. The line then continues to track at 28% above the HPI.
